This work reports the effect of the Dy concentration on the persistence luminescence properties of Eu dopedbarium aluminate (BaAl2O4) laser-sintered ceramics. For this study, the ceramics were first sintered using thelaser sintering technique, based on a CO2 laser as the heating source, in an ambient atmosphere. The structuraland morphology characteristics of the samples were investigated by x-ray diffraction (XRD) and scanningelectron microscopy (SEM) techniques, respectively. The laser-sintered ceramics presented are shown to be phasepure (single phased), and, for highest Dy concentration sample, a spurious Dy-rich phase at the grain boundarywas observed. All samples exhibit the characteristic blue-green emission from the Eu2+ ion, due to the 4f65d1–4f7transition (495 nm), even when they have been sintered in air. Finally, a clear dependence of the persistentluminescence intensity and decay time with the Dy concentration was verified.
